UPDATE:

Apparently installing the nGauge into the A/C vents is not supported due to the potential for moisture getting into the electronics.

Lund Racing will point you towards the manufacturer, E-Motion for support. A new screen is around $115 to replace, which they can do in around 2 days + delivery times to and from the US.
